728x90
반응형
JMX를 통해 Oozie의 내부 상태와 성능 메트릭을 실시간으로 모니터링하고 분석할 수 있습니다.
메트릭 확인:
- CallableQueueService 관련 메트릭
- 워크플로우 및 코디네이터 작업 통계
- 시스템 리소스 사용량 등
모니터링 도구 연동:
- Prometheus나 Grafana 같은 도구와 연동하여 지속적인 모니터링 가능
Oozie JMX 활성화 및 조회:
oozie-site.xml 설정 변경
<property>
<name>oozie.jmx_monitoring.enable</name>
<value>true</value>
</property>
oozie-env.sh 파일에 다음과 같은 JVM 옵션을 추가
export CATALINA_OPTS="$CATALINA_OPTS -Dcom.sun.management.jmxremote -
Dcohttp://m.sun.management.jmxremote.port=11001 -Dcom.sun.management.jmxremote.authenticate=false -
Dcohttp://m.sun.management.jmxremote.ssl=false"
Oozie 서버 재시작
JMX 접근
JConsole이나 VisualVM 같은 JMX 클라이언트 도구를 사용하여 접속 또는 curl 명령어로 JMX 데이터 조회
curl -X GET http://oozie_server:11000/oozie/jmx
728x90
반응형
'Bigdata > Oozie' 카테고리의 다른 글
Oozie 모니터링 메트릭 도구 (0) | 2025.01.18 |
---|---|
Oozie sharelib 사용 방법 (0) | 2025.01.18 |
Oozie job stuck at Running (2) | 2024.12.25 |
Oozie Perfomance Tunning (2) | 2024.12.25 |
Class org.apache.oozie.action.hadoop.SparkMain not found (0) | 2024.07.05 |